xAI burned $6.4B last year. SpaceX's IPO filing shows why the spending is far from over | TechCrunch
xAI recorded large operating losses relative to revenue, with losses rising from $1.56 billion on $2.62 billion revenue in 2024 to $6.4 billion on $3.2 billion revenue in 2025. The gap between spending and earnings is widening. Revenue growth came mainly from AI solutions and infrastructure, including X and Grok subscription revenue and data licensing, plus advertising. Capital expenditures for the AI segment increased sharply, with spending in early 2026 implying a much higher annualized run rate. Grok user adoption remains limited, with 117 million monthly active users for Grok features out of 550 million combined MAUs across Grok and X. Plans include scaling Grok to multiple trillions of parameters, likely requiring additional compute.
"Elon Musk's xAI lost $6.4 billion from operations on just $3.2 billion in revenue in 2025, according to SpaceX's IPO filings. And the losses are poised to grow. SpaceX's filing reveals plans to scale Grok to "multiple trillions of parameters," a dramatic boost that will likely require significant additional compute spend."
"The filing marks the first public glimpses into xAI, and therefore X's, financials. In 2024, xAI recorded a loss of $1.56 billion on $2.62 billion in revenue. By 2025, losses had ballooned to $6.4 billion on $3.2 billion, meaning the gap between what xAI earns and spends is widening."
"The jump in revenue from 2024 to 2025 came in large part from "AI solutions and infrastructure revenue" totalling $465 million, which includes $365 million in X and Grok subscription revenue, and $88 million in data licensing. An additional $116 million came from advertising."
"AI segment capital expenditures climbed from $12.7 billion in 2025 to $7.7 billion in the first quarter of 2026 alone. That's an annualized capex run rate of about $30.8 billion, more than doubling year-over-year. So far, that investment has resulted in growing, but still limited, user numbers. Per the filing, SpaceX recorded 117 million monthly active users for Grok AI features as of March 2026, out of 550 million total MAUs across Grok and X combined."
